Calories in Strawberry Cheesecake Flavored Ice Cream with a Strawberry Flavored Swirl & Cheesecake Chunks

📏 Serving Size: 1 Serving (90.0g)

🧪 Nutrition Facts

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 189.9
  • Total Fat 9.0 g
  • Saturated Fat 6.0 g
  • Cholesterol 39.6 mg
  • Sodium 105.3 mg
  • Potassium 140.4 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 25.0 g
  • Dietary Fiber 0.0 g
  • Sugars 21.0 g
  • Protein 3.0 g

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Strawberry Cheesecake Flavored Ice Cream with a Strawberry Flavored Swirl & Cheesecake Chunks

Is Strawberry Cheesecake Flavored Ice Cream with a Strawberry Flavored Swirl & Cheesecake Chunks good for weight loss?

At 190 calories and 9g fat per 90g serving, this ice cream is calorie-dense and portion-controlled servings would be necessary. The high sugar content at 21g per serving makes it easy to overconsume calories, which works against weight loss goals.

How might Strawberry Cheesecake Flavored Ice Cream with a Strawberry Flavored Swirl & Cheesecake Chunks affect blood sugar?

With 25g of carbohydrates and 21g of sugar, this ice cream will cause a quick spike in blood sugar, especially since the carbs are mostly simple sugars with minimal fiber to slow absorption.

Is Strawberry Cheesecake Flavored Ice Cream with a Strawberry Flavored Swirl & Cheesecake Chunks heart-healthy?

The 6g of saturated fat per serving is moderately high and contributes to the daily limit, so this isn't ideal for heart health when eaten regularly. Occasional consumption in small portions wouldn't be a major concern, but it's best saved for rare indulgences.

Is Strawberry Cheesecake Flavored Ice Cream with a Strawberry Flavored Swirl & Cheesecake Chunks suitable for people with lactose intolerance?

This product contains multiple sources of lactose including milk, cream, milk solids, whey, and buttermilk, making it unsuitable for people with lactose intolerance.

What should I watch out for with Strawberry Cheesecake Flavored Ice Cream with a Strawberry Flavored Swirl & Cheesecake Chunks?

The 21g of sugar per serving is the main concern—that's more than half the daily limit for added sugars in a typical diet. The saturated fat content at 6g per serving is also notable, so this should be an occasional treat rather than a regular choice.

Dried vs Fresh Fruit: How Many More Calories? Dried vs Fresh Fruit: How Many More Calories?

Dried fruit and fresh fruit start as the same food, but the drying process removes almost all of the water content — concentrating the calories, sugar, and nutrients into a much smaller volume. This makes dried fruit significantly higher in calories per gram and very easy to overeat. Dried vs Fresh Fruit: Calorie Comparison Fresh grapes (100g): 67 calories vs Raisins (100g): 299 calories — 4.5x more calories See grape nutrition Fresh apricot (100g): 48 calories vs Dried apricots (100g): 241 calories — 5x more calories Fresh mango (100g): 60 calories vs Dried mango (100g): 319 calories — 5.3x more calories See mango nutrition Fresh cranberries (100g): 46 calories vs Dried cranberries (100g): 308 calories — 6.7x more calories Fresh cherries (100g): 63 calories vs Dried cherries (100g): 283 calories — 4.5x more calories See cherry nutrition Fresh plum (100g): 46 calories vs Prunes/dried plums (100g): 240 calories — 5.2x more calories Why Is Dried Fruit So Easy to Overeat?
